Spoon River Anthology
- Written by: Edgar Lee Masters

Spoon River Anthology is a collection of poems that describe life - and death - in a small town. Each poem is a monologue delivered by a resident of Spoon River, describing events in their lives, and the circumstances that led to their occasionally untimely end. Edgar Lee Masters wrote this theatrical masterpiece to highlight the typical small town. The fascinating characters and realistic imagery make it easy to see why this is an American classic.
